diff options
author | Nick White <git@njw.me.uk> | 2012-01-11 19:44:26 +0000 |
---|---|---|
committer | Nick White <git@njw.me.uk> | 2012-01-11 19:44:26 +0000 |
commit | 00a0162d824e1693619b85413aa6fc4bd3e98e72 (patch) | |
tree | 2c12a627f678e970ce6c0f8b9c02901e53e3fb29 /media-libs/libsdl/files/libsdl-1.2.13-sdl-config.patch | |
parent | 8eb4d59b4e2a12c1b49137a39aa04947527a24a2 (diff) | |
download | njw-gentoo-local-master.tar.bz2 njw-gentoo-local-master.zip |
Diffstat (limited to 'media-libs/libsdl/files/libsdl-1.2.13-sdl-config.patch')
-rw-r--r-- | media-libs/libsdl/files/libsdl-1.2.13-sdl-config.patch | 20 |
1 files changed, 20 insertions, 0 deletions
diff --git a/media-libs/libsdl/files/libsdl-1.2.13-sdl-config.patch b/media-libs/libsdl/files/libsdl-1.2.13-sdl-config.patch new file mode 100644 index 0000000..f430428 --- /dev/null +++ b/media-libs/libsdl/files/libsdl-1.2.13-sdl-config.patch @@ -0,0 +1,20 @@ +Only output -L -rpath cruft if using a non-standard install location. + +Makes ABI / cross-compiling easier on the soul. + +--- sdl-config.in ++++ sdl-config.in +@@ -44,7 +44,12 @@ + echo -I@includedir@/SDL @SDL_CFLAGS@ + ;; + @ENABLE_SHARED_TRUE@ --libs) +-@ENABLE_SHARED_TRUE@ echo -L@libdir@ @SDL_RLD_FLAGS@ @SDL_LIBS@ ++@ENABLE_SHARED_TRUE@ if test x"${prefix}" != x"/usr" ; then ++@ENABLE_SHARED_TRUE@ libdirs="-L@libdir@" ++@ENABLE_SHARED_TRUE@ else ++@ENABLE_SHARED_TRUE@ libdirs="" ++@ENABLE_SHARED_TRUE@ fi ++@ENABLE_SHARED_TRUE@ echo $libdirs @SDL_RLD_FLAGS@ @SDL_LIBS@ + @ENABLE_SHARED_TRUE@ ;; + @ENABLE_STATIC_TRUE@@ENABLE_SHARED_TRUE@ --static-libs) + @ENABLE_STATIC_TRUE@@ENABLE_SHARED_FALSE@ --libs|--static-libs) |